Telford departs Chelsea to head to the USA

By Paul Lagan


Carly Telford,34, has upper sticks and left Chelsea to join United States outfit San Diego Wave.

She had five years at Chelsea in two spells, playing 76 times for the Blues winning four league titles, the FA and Conti Cup and Community Shield. Head coach Emma Hayes said: “Carly has been a fantastic servant to the club across two different spells. A big character in the dressing room and a hugely valued member of our squad.

“We didn’t want to lose her, but we could not hold her back from taking this fantastic opportunity in the States. We wish Carly well in this next chapter of her career and she knows she’ll always be welcome back here any time.”


Supporters will be able to say goodbye to Telford when she attends the WSL match v West Ham on Wednesday.
